The Practice
Spend 45 minutes today doing a brain-sweep onto paper — every open loop the summer left dangling, no order, no judgement. Then circle three. Cross out the rest with a real line, by hand. The crossing-out is the mechanism: an open loop the body still carries is a tab still draining current. Close them on paper so the engine stops idling on them.
